Understanding traffic volume is critical for managing transportation systems effectively. The term refers to the number of vehicles or individuals passing through a specific point on a road or network within a given time frame. Accurate analysis of this data helps predict congestion, optimize infrastructure development, and improve road safety. Below are some key components of traffic load analysis:

  • Vehicle Count: Measures the number of vehicles within a specific period.
  • Peak Hour Traffic: The time frame with the highest traffic volume, often used for planning infrastructure needs.
  • Load Distribution: Distribution of traffic over different times of the day or week, identifying trends and patterns.

To understand the variations in traffic, it is essential to categorize the data based on various factors. These include vehicle types, weather conditions, and roadwork impacts. Below is a table that shows a simplified representation of traffic flow during peak and off-peak hours.

Time of Day Vehicles per Hour Traffic Condition
Morning (8:00-9:00) 1500 Heavy
Afternoon (14:00-15:00) 800 Moderate
Night (22:00-23:00) 300 Light

Accurate traffic load analysis is a crucial step in predicting future transportation needs and minimizing congestion.

How to Identify Peak Traffic Hours for Precise Load Analysis

Accurately assessing peak traffic times is crucial for understanding system performance during high-demand periods. The correct identification of these times allows for better resource planning and ensures that infrastructure can handle the load. Peak hours vary depending on factors such as industry, location, and user behavior. Understanding these variations is essential for building effective load testing scenarios and optimizing traffic handling strategies.

To effectively assess peak traffic times, data collection must be done over extended periods to account for fluctuations in traffic volume. By analyzing both historical and real-time data, one can identify patterns and predict future spikes. It is also important to consider the type of content being served, as this can influence when traffic peaks occur and which systems require scaling.

Steps to Identify Peak Traffic Periods

  • Monitor Traffic Metrics: Track key performance indicators (KPIs) such as user sessions, page views, and requests per minute.
  • Use Real-Time Analytics: Leverage monitoring tools to observe traffic volume fluctuations and pinpoint times of sudden increase.
  • Identify Trends: Look for recurring patterns in traffic volume to predict potential future peaks.
  • Analyze User Behavior: Study user activities, such as time-of-day usage or geographic location, to identify peak usage periods.

Tools for Effective Traffic Load Assessment

  1. Google Analytics
  2. New Relic
  3. Datadog
  4. Grafana

Tip: Always cross-reference historical data with real-time analytics to ensure accuracy when predicting peak traffic times.

Example Traffic Data Overview

Time Slot Traffic Volume Peak Percentage
08:00 - 09:00 1500 requests/min 80%
12:00 - 13:00 3000 requests/min 90%
18:00 - 19:00 4500 requests/min 100%

Key Metrics to Track When Analyzing Traffic Load Patterns

Understanding traffic load patterns is crucial for optimizing network performance, identifying potential bottlenecks, and ensuring reliable service delivery. To effectively analyze traffic load, it's essential to focus on specific metrics that reveal the behavior of traffic under varying conditions. Monitoring these key metrics allows organizations to make data-driven decisions for improving their infrastructure and preventing service degradation.

Here are the most important metrics to track when assessing traffic load patterns:

1. Throughput

Throughput is one of the fundamental indicators of network performance. It measures the amount of data transmitted over a network within a given period. Monitoring throughput helps determine whether the network can handle peak load effectively.

  • It is usually expressed in bits per second (bps), kilobits per second (kbps), or megabits per second (Mbps).
  • Consistently low throughput may indicate congestion, improper load balancing, or underprovisioned resources.

2. Latency

Latency refers to the delay between sending and receiving data over the network. This metric is especially important for time-sensitive applications, such as VoIP or online gaming, where delays can significantly degrade user experience.

  • Measured in milliseconds (ms), latency can be affected by network congestion, routing issues, or inefficient hardware.
  • High latency can lead to increased round-trip times and poor service quality.

3. Packet Loss

Packet loss occurs when one or more data packets fail to reach their destination. This can result from network congestion, hardware failures, or protocol errors. It's essential to monitor packet loss to ensure the integrity of data transmission.

Packet loss above 1-2% can noticeably impact application performance, particularly for real-time communications.

4. Traffic Distribution

Traffic distribution refers to how data flows across different network segments. By analyzing traffic distribution, you can identify overloaded paths or underutilized resources.

  1. Identifying the top talkers (most active data sources) can help in reallocating bandwidth more efficiently.
  2. Tracking inbound vs. outbound traffic ensures the network’s resources are balanced appropriately.

5. Connection Counts

Tracking the number of active connections on the network is important for understanding the demand placed on the system. A surge in connection counts can indicate increased traffic or a potential DDoS attack.

Metric Threshold Action
High connection count Above average for the time period Investigate for anomalies or security threats
Normal connection count Within typical range Continue monitoring

Identifying and Mitigating Network Bottlenecks During High Traffic

When a network experiences heavy traffic, certain components can become overwhelmed, causing slowdowns or even complete outages. Identifying these critical points, commonly referred to as "bottlenecks," is crucial for maintaining optimal network performance. Bottlenecks can appear at various layers of the network stack, such as at the physical layer, data link layer, or within higher-level protocols. These slowdowns are typically the result of insufficient bandwidth, suboptimal routing, or hardware limitations.

Mitigating network congestion requires both diagnostic techniques to pinpoint where the bottleneck occurs and strategies to alleviate pressure on the network. Effective monitoring tools and traffic analysis are key in identifying resource-heavy areas that need improvement. Once identified, actions like traffic shaping, load balancing, and hardware upgrades can help optimize the overall network performance during peak times.

Key Methods for Identifying Bottlenecks

  • Traffic Analysis Tools: Tools like Wireshark or SolarWinds can analyze traffic flow and pinpoint where delays are happening.
  • Ping and Traceroute: Simple utilities that can identify latency and routing issues across the network.
  • Bandwidth Monitoring: Monitoring tools like NetFlow or SNMP can help identify if bandwidth is being maxed out at certain points.

Steps to Mitigate Traffic Bottlenecks

  1. Load Balancing: Distribute network traffic evenly across multiple servers or routes to prevent overload on any single path.
  2. Traffic Shaping: Prioritize traffic based on its importance, ensuring critical services receive adequate bandwidth.
  3. Network Segmentation: Divide the network into smaller, manageable sections to prevent congestion from affecting the entire infrastructure.
  4. Hardware Upgrades: Increase capacity by upgrading switches, routers, or even adding additional links to support higher data throughput.

Important: Identifying network bottlenecks early can prevent downtime and reduce the impact of high traffic events on overall network performance.

Common Network Bottleneck Locations

Network Component Possible Bottleneck Cause
Router Insufficient processing power or inadequate routing algorithms can lead to packet delays and losses.
Switch Overloaded switches with limited backplane capacity can cause latency and frame loss.
Link Limited bandwidth on network links may cause congestion, particularly during peak traffic periods.
Server Underpowered servers unable to handle requests efficiently, especially during high demand periods.

Tools and Software for Real-Time Traffic Load Monitoring

In the field of traffic load monitoring, having reliable software tools for real-time analysis is crucial for optimizing network performance. These tools allow network administrators to track and manage data traffic flow, ensuring minimal downtime and efficient resource allocation. Various platforms are available that specialize in monitoring different traffic types, from internet traffic to internal network loads.

The primary objective of real-time traffic monitoring tools is to offer real-time visibility into network performance, allowing for immediate responses to congestion or security threats. These tools typically provide detailed reports on data usage, traffic patterns, and potential bottlenecks. Effective monitoring also helps prevent service disruptions, reduce latency, and ensure seamless user experience.

Popular Tools for Real-Time Traffic Load Analysis

  • Wireshark: A comprehensive network protocol analyzer that captures and analyzes data packets in real-time. It is particularly useful for diagnosing network issues and detecting anomalies.
  • SolarWinds Network Performance Monitor: This tool provides real-time traffic monitoring, alerting, and performance management features, enabling proactive responses to potential problems.
  • PRTG Network Monitor: Known for its intuitive interface, this software offers real-time traffic analysis, customizable dashboards, and detailed reporting features.
  • ntopng: A network traffic probe that provides real-time insights into network traffic patterns, user behavior, and application performance.

Features to Look for in Traffic Monitoring Tools

  1. Real-Time Data Visualization: Ability to provide graphical representations of network traffic, making it easier to spot trends and issues.
  2. Alerts and Notifications: Automated alerts to inform administrators of potential problems such as traffic spikes or unusual activities.
  3. Scalability: Tools should be able to handle growing network traffic and adapt to increased demand without compromising performance.
  4. Detailed Analytics: Ability to generate in-depth reports and analytics on network usage, traffic types, and user behavior.

Comparison of Key Features

Tool Real-Time Traffic Analysis Alerting & Notifications Data Visualization
Wireshark Yes No Advanced
SolarWinds Yes Yes Basic
PRTG Yes Yes Advanced
ntopng Yes No Intermediate

Tip: When selecting traffic monitoring software, consider the specific needs of your network, including the scale, complexity, and the type of traffic you handle regularly. Some tools may be better suited for small-scale networks, while others are designed for enterprise-level monitoring.

Understanding the Impact of Traffic Load on Website Performance

Website performance is heavily influenced by the amount of traffic a site receives. When the number of visitors exceeds the capacity that a server can handle, several issues can arise, affecting the user experience. These issues can range from slower page load times to server crashes. Understanding how traffic load impacts performance is crucial for businesses that rely on their websites for customer engagement and revenue generation.

High traffic volumes can lead to bottlenecks in both server processing and network bandwidth. As more users access a website simultaneously, the system resources may become overwhelmed, causing delays or even unresponsiveness. Efficient traffic management, along with infrastructure upgrades, is essential for maintaining optimal performance as traffic increases.

Key Factors Affected by Traffic Load

  • Page Load Time: A higher volume of visitors often increases the time it takes for web pages to load. This leads to a poor user experience and can result in higher bounce rates.
  • Server Response Time: With more users accessing a site, the time it takes for the server to process requests can increase, causing slower response times.
  • Availability: Excessive traffic can overload the server and cause it to go offline, making the website unavailable to users.

Best Practices for Handling High Traffic

  1. Optimize Content Delivery: Use content delivery networks (CDNs) to distribute content more efficiently across various geographic locations, reducing latency and speeding up load times.
  2. Implement Load Balancing: Distribute incoming traffic evenly across multiple servers to prevent any single server from being overwhelmed.
  3. Enhance Caching Mechanisms: Caching static content reduces the need for repeated processing, leading to faster load times and reduced server load.

Traffic spikes can often be predicted, allowing website administrators to plan and implement necessary changes ahead of time. Monitoring traffic patterns and having a scalable infrastructure are key to avoiding performance degradation.

Impact on User Experience

Users expect fast, responsive websites. When performance is compromised due to high traffic, users may experience frustration, leading to a negative perception of the site and brand. The table below outlines the potential effects of poor performance on website traffic and business outcomes:

Impact Outcome
Slow Load Time Higher bounce rates, lower user engagement
Server Downtime Loss of potential customers, reduced sales opportunities
Decreased User Satisfaction Negative reviews, reduced trust in the site

How to Adjust Your Infrastructure Based on Traffic Load Insights

Scaling your infrastructure effectively requires a detailed understanding of your traffic load patterns. By analyzing metrics such as request frequency, peak usage times, and server response times, you can identify bottlenecks and areas requiring enhancement. Making infrastructure adjustments based on these insights ensures that your system remains responsive even under high demand, minimizing downtime and improving user experience.

There are several strategies to scale infrastructure, depending on the load. Below are key techniques that can help you scale horizontally or vertically, based on the type and volume of traffic. By understanding your traffic profile, you'll be able to apply the right strategy at the right time to handle traffic surges efficiently.

Scaling Strategies Based on Traffic Load

  • Horizontal Scaling: Adding more servers or instances to distribute the load evenly across multiple nodes. This can be achieved through cloud-based environments or container orchestration tools like Kubernetes.
  • Vertical Scaling: Increasing the capacity of your existing server by upgrading its hardware (CPU, RAM, etc.) or increasing cloud resources.
  • Load Balancing: Using load balancers to manage and distribute incoming traffic evenly across multiple servers or instances to prevent overloading any single resource.

Key Traffic Metrics to Monitor

  1. Traffic Volume: The total number of requests over a specified time period.
  2. Peak Traffic Times: Identifying times when demand is highest, and planning for capacity during those periods.
  3. Server Utilization: Tracking CPU, memory, and disk usage to determine if any servers are under or over-utilized.
  4. Error Rates: Monitoring for increased error rates, which can signal resource overload or performance degradation.

Tip: Automate traffic scaling through cloud-native solutions like auto-scaling groups to adjust resources dynamically based on real-time traffic load insights.

Scaling Decisions Based on Traffic Load Insights

Traffic Load Scaling Approach Recommended Action
Low Traffic Vertical Scaling Increase server capabilities by adding more resources like CPU or memory to existing servers.
Moderate Traffic Horizontal Scaling Add additional servers or instances to balance the load and ensure redundancy.
High Traffic Hybrid Scaling (Horizontal + Vertical) Scale vertically and horizontally to manage peak demands effectively while ensuring high availability.